Output 7d8487255b0c0b1dae808c1a22572d7c0d39e0645bf0c4b96709b416c41c4514:16

value
105428
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7ebff6e66a93f63bb982f1ae106774213fd840fa OP_EQUAL
address
3DFD2dyxJdGYB5STG8tDEQzeU4PK6N7TQ9
transaction
7d8487255b0c0b1dae808c1a22572d7c0d39e0645bf0c4b96709b416c41c4514
spent
true